Ethyl Pinacol Boronates as Advantageous Precursors for Copper-Mediated Radiofluorination [0.03%]
用于铜介导放射氟化的乙基二甲基硅烷硼酸酯的优势前体
Nikolaos Hadjipaschalis,Sebastiano Ortalli,Zijun Chen et al.
Nikolaos Hadjipaschalis et al.
(Hetero)aryl pinacol boronic esters are routinely used for 18F-labeling and have accelerated numerous diagnostic and drug discovery programs. An analysis of the current state-of-play, however, highlights a pending challenge....Reports have indicated that some pinacol boronic esters are unstable and difficult to purify, hindering broader adoption in the clinic. Herein, we demonstrate that more stable boronic esters derived from 3,4-diethylhexane-3,4-diol (Epin) are highly suitable for copper-mediated radiolabeling.

Ipso-Nitration of Boronic Esters Enabled by Ferric Nitrate Nonahydrate (Fe(NO3)3·9H2O) in HFIP [0.03%]
九水硝酸铁(Fe(NO3)3·9H2O)促进的HFIP中的硼酸酯的硝化反应
Yuzhu Zheng,Zongyi Liu,Qing Huang et al.
Yuzhu Zheng et al.
We describe in this work an operationally facile and generally applicable ipso-nitration of boronic esters by Fe(NO3)3·9H2O in hexafluoroisopropanol (HFIP), allowing us fast access to various nitroarenes that are currently difficult to obtain via traditional electrophilic C-H nitrations.
